wrong way. You don't want output from AT but from the script you are running.
You do this in the script "command" >folder\logfile.txt
I suspect you are running into the very OLD problem with AT. You are logged in and run a script and it works flawlessly. You schedule it with At and it doesn't run or errors out.
Make a admin account and in Services assign this admin account to the scheduler. Problem is the system account which is default for the scheduler doesn't have enough rights.
